Baked light color is not changed after changing color temperature and rebaking GI
Light color temperature is not reflected with baked lights, as it always produces the base light color.
Steps to reproduce:
1. Open the new repro project
2. Observe that the light is initially red / orange
3. Change the light to Baked / Mixed
3. Observe that the light does not have the correct color temperature (appears white)
Observed in versions: 2020.1.0a18, 2019.3.0f4
